What does your golf club brand say about you?

Let’s be honest us golfers are a judgement bunch, aren’t we? We’ll judge someone’s ability based on one practice swing, how fast or slow they play, the golf course they are a member at, their handicap and probably most common of all: the golf brand of the equipment they use!

So, at Weekend Tour Pros we thought we’d jump on the bandwagon and describe the golfers we most often see using each of the major equipment brands.

It’s only a bit of fun and in reality we think all of these brands make fantastic golf clubs so don’t take it too seriously!

Let’s dive straight in…

What does your Golf Club brand say about you: A selection of Callaway, Cobra and Titleist golf clubs

Titleist

You take your golf seriously and are working on getting that handicap down. You see a lot of respected players use Titleist and you wanted in on the action. Only use the bays at the driving range with mirrors so you can work on your drills.


Callaway

You’re super keen and like high quality clubs that look and sound as loud as you are. Just like your clubs you’re a bit of a Mavrik. Definitely spend most of your range sessions bombing driver.


TaylorMade

Want to be like Rory and DJ and definitely think of yourself as the modern golfer. A sucker for a good marketing pitch, you believe equipment makes all the difference. Tell your playing partners that ‘that drive would have gone OB if it wasn’t for Twist Face’.


Ping

You are a traditionalist who likes high quality products and don’t need to shout and scream about it. That’s why you play Ping. Normally the player to fear most.


Mizuno

You pride yourself on quality. But feel the need to justify not picking a fashionable brand by telling everyone that will listen that ‘nothing feels like a Mizuno’ and that they ‘worked alright for Brooks’.


Cobra

You love Rickie Fowler and want to be him. That’s it, that’s why you play Cobra. Trust me I know from experience.


Srixon

You are either Irish, got a beard (maybe both?) or working on removing the pause at the top of your backswing. You are the only person who actually bought the clubs that fitted you best. Probably play the AD333 golf ball too.


PXG

You’ve got LOADS of money, nothing better to spend it on and want everyone to know about it! So you bought PXG clubs. You probably bought the matching cart bag too, ya’know, just to make sure people three holes away know you’re sheeted.
